From 1d71efbb0345ff3a8ac45e62bef36813abe1703e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: York Sun Date: Fri, 1 Aug 2014 15:51:00 -0700 Subject: driver/ddr: Restruct driver to allow standalone memory space U-boot has been initializing DDR for the main memory. The presumption is the memory stays as a big continuous block, either linear or interleaved. This change is to support putting some DDR controllers to separated space without counting into main memory. The standalone memory controller could use different number of DIMM slots.
